CANADIAN ENTOMOLOGIST
CAMBRIDGE UNIV PRESS, United Kingdom
CANADIAN ENTOMOLOGIST is an academic journal published by CAMBRIDGE UNIV PRESS (United Kingdom). Identifiers: ISSN 0008-347X, eISSN 1918-3240. Indexed in SCIE, SCOPUS. Metrics: JIF 1.1, CiteScore 2.3, SJR 0.359, SNIP 0.80. Subject areas: ENTOMOLOGY. tlooto lists 147 papers from this journal.
